Bunnerong 'B' Station began operation in 1939, with the commissioning of a 3-stage 50 MW turbo-alternator (Number 8) supplied by C.A. Parsons and Company. A second 50 MW turbine (Number 9) followed in 1941, bringing the capacity of Bunnerong to 275 MW. Bunnerong 'B' Boilerhouse had four Babcock & Wilcox pulverized fuel boilers, each produced 300,000lbs/hr of steam at 600psi. In 1949, two oil fired, Velox boilers from Gibson, Battle & Co Pty Ltd of Sydney were added. Each could produce an additional 165,000lbs/hr of steam at 600PSI and 825°F. Being a range type station these Velox boilers could supply steam to either A or B stations. The boilers of 'A' Station suffered from reduced efficiency and clinker-related shutdowns owing to shortages of high grade hand-selected coal after the mechanization of mining began. The more modern 'B' Station was designed to handle the lower quality, impure coal extracted in mechanized mining, but supply difficulties meant that it often received the high grade product intended for 'A' Station. In 1946, supplementary oil burners were fitted to every boiler, to mitigate the consequences of coal shortages and quality issues. A third 50 MW Parsons turbo-alternator was commissioned in 1947, followed by a fourth identical unit. These final two machines were fed by four Simon-Carves pulverized fuel boilers rated at 300,000lb/hour, exhausting to a large concrete chimney. The completion of Bunnerong 'B' Station increased the total capacity to a continuously-rated 375 MW, making Bunnerong the largest power station in the southern hemisphere. During overload testing in 1958, a maximum of 382 MW was achieved. After the completion of 'B' Station, more than 1,600 people were employed on the site. A number of industrial disputes relating to unsatisfactory working conditions resulted in reduced power output, sometimes for weeks on end.Bunnerong Railway Branch
The council operated its own private railway which connected the power station with Botany Goods Yard. The railway continued to operate as a private line when the power station was taken over by the Electricity Commission, including the shunting of a siding to the Boral plant. With the completion of newer power stations, Bunnerong 'A' was out of use by 1973, 'B' Station was relegated to emergency supply duties, and the entire installation was finally decommissioned in 1975. The removal of equipment began in 1978 and was largely completed by 1981. Peak load gas turbines were in use on the site from 1982 to 1984, but demolition commenced after their removal. The 112 metre-high concrete emission stack of Bunnerong 'B' boilerhouse was demolished in December 1986, and the majority of the huge structures of 'A' and 'B' Stations were razed by 28 June 1987. Demolition was largely undertaken by the American company, Controlled Demolition Incorporated. The large switch house dating from 1926 remained in place until its levelling in March 1994. Few traces of the power station remain.References
